Output c96e905f5ffe366f10d9484ad3a8b8ffb67cd6d8c2cec7842d07e82b3d449542:74

value
55189
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d295c4284c7d2a89ccd9618c41f848abd00f11 OP_EQUAL
address
3FiMabdJ4cNjUfpAoa9DaoAefrVpj5EkVz
transaction
c96e905f5ffe366f10d9484ad3a8b8ffb67cd6d8c2cec7842d07e82b3d449542
confirmations
198052
spent
true